Understanding Multipliers and Risk Management

The heart of the aviator experience lies in the multiplier. This number begins at 1x and steadily increases as the aircraft ascends on the screen. Let's say you bet $10 and cash out at a 2x multiplier; you'd receive $20 – a profit of $10. However, if you hold on hoping for a higher multiplier, and the plane crashes before you cash out, you lose your initial bet. This fundamental mechanic forces players to constantly assess their risk tolerance. Are you comfortable with a smaller, guaranteed profit, or are you willing to gamble for a potentially larger payout? The answer to this question dictates your strategy. A key element is understanding probability; while high multipliers are enticing, they are inherently less likely to occur. Experienced players often employ strategies such as setting target multipliers and implementing automatic cash-out features.

The Psychology of the Aviator Game

The appeal of these games goes beyond mere chance; it taps into fundamental psychological principles. The escalating multiplier creates a sense of anticipation and excitement, triggering the brain’s reward system. The near misses – crashes that occur just after you’ve cashed out – can be particularly compelling, reinforcing the desire to try again. This is closely related to the concept of variable ratio reinforcement, a principle commonly used in slot machines and other forms of gambling. The unpredictability of the plane's flight adds a layer of suspense, making each round feel unique and engaging. Furthermore, the visual element of watching the plane take off and rise creates a sense of immersion and control, even though the outcome is ultimately determined by a random number generator.

Technical Aspects and Fairness Concerns

The outcome of each round in an aviator game is determined by a Random Number Generator (RNG). A trustworthy platform will use a provably fair RNG, meaning that the results can be independently verified to ensure that they are genuinely random and not manipulated by the operator. This is crucial for building trust and ensuring that players have a fair chance of winning. The RNG algorithms are complex, but the underlying principle is to generate a sequence of numbers that are unpredictable and unbiased. Reputable game providers often subject their RNGs to rigorous testing by independent auditing firms. Understanding the basics of how RNGs work can help players assess the fairness of a given platform.
